The Armani Code: Core Principles of an Outfit

Across lines and labels, the Armani outfit follows a clear design code: proportion, fabric integrity, and restrained detail. Giorgio Armani built the house on a modernist reinterpretation of traditional suiting, removing unnecessary structure to prioritize comfort without sacrificing formality. Signature techniques like slightly dropped shoulders, hidden flex in trousers, and barely-there linings create an impression of effort. The result is an outfit that feels contemporary yet familiar, authoritative yet relaxed. Understanding these principles helps you translate runway thinking into everyday dressing.

Signature Pieces That Define an Armani Wardrobe

Certain silhouettes recur because they solve real dressing problems with a distinct point of view. From boardrooms to after-work gatherings, these pieces bridge contexts while maintaining the house’s aesthetic signature.

Power Suits and Blazers

The power blazer and broad-shoulder suit signal authority through line, not volume. Clean geometry, strong lapels, and a slightly stronger shoulder than natural anatomy create presence. At the same time, internal ease of movement and thoughtful drape prevent the look from feeling militaristic. These pieces work when tailored to your scale, with care given to jacket length and trouser break.

Trousers and Knitwear

Armani trousers are celebrated for balance: slightly full through the seat, tapered below the knee, and finished with a subtle turn that reveals a refined shoe. When paired with relaxed knitwear, the contrast reads modern and approachable. Layering—shirt under sweater under unbuttoned blazer—creates a hierarchy that keeps the outfit intentional.

The Classic Trench Coat

The trench functions as the house’s outerwear signature, built on a slim yet practical chassis, clean button lines, and a design vocabulary that resists trend cycles. It layers easily over suits or casual knits, proving that outerwear can be both functional and emblematic when proportion and fabric are handled with discipline.

Fabrics, Color, and Construction Details

Material choice underpins the Armani effect. The brand leans toward high-twist wools, silk blends, fine cashmere, and technical fabrics that hold a crease while breathing with the body. Matte textures take priority over sheen, lending an editorial calm to the overall silhouette. Color is restrained—navy, charcoal, camel, and off-white—allowing cut and construction to communicate value.

Construction Highlights Worth Noting

  • Fused vs. half-lined jackets: a lighter, more breathable approach that still holds structure.
  • Sanded linings and matte finishes to reduce noise and visual weight.
  • Minimal hardware; when metal appears, it is carefully finished and low profile.
  • Precision stitching at edges and minimal topstitching to keep the focus on form.

How to Interpret Armani for Different Contexts

Translating the Armani language into daily dressing is about context calibration. A suit can be worn with a crisp shirt for client meetings, paired with a fine-gauge turtleneck in more creative environments, or softened with chinos and sneakers when the brief allows. The key is to preserve proportion discipline: if the top is broad, let the base be clean; if the base has texture, keep the top line simple.

Office and Client-Facing Dressing

For traditional sectors—finance, law, corporate—anchor with a well-tailored two- or three-piece suit in navy or charcoal, a button-collar shirt, and a restrained silk tie. Choose footwear with a quiet profile: cap-toe oxfords or loafers in dark tones. Maintain a coherent narrative from head to toe—belt leather to shoe leather, watch metal matched to other subtle accessories.

Smart-Casual and Creative Fields

In less formal contexts, you can lean on Armani’s relaxed separates: a merino crewneck, cropped bomber or chore jacket, and tapered trousers. Keep the lines clean; avoid overloading with logos. A slim chinos or technical wool trousers combined with a refined knit signals ease without sloppiness. Outerwear such as the classic trench or a minimalist mac enhances the outfit without shouting.

Evening and Special Occasions

Evening Armani often plays with texture rather than spectacle. A silk-blend dress, a tonal suit with a slight sheen, or a structured shirtdress reads elevated without excess. When in doubt, prioritize fit at the shoulders and waist; the hall of an Armani evening outfit is its immaculate line, not embellishment.

Building a Coherent Armani Outfit: Practical Rules

You do not need an entire capsule to dress with Armani intention. A small, curated selection can generate a wide range of combinations if you adhere to a few enduring rules.

Proportion Discipline

Match volume to context: broader shoulders call for cleaner bases; slim tops allow a little more freedom below. Avoid stacking multiple relaxed elements, which can dissolve the silhouette.

Fabric Harmony

Keep surface textures in conversation rather than competition. A matte wool jacket pairs well with a lightly structured shirt; a silk tie or pocket square introduces sheen without breaking the calm.

Color Coordination

Neutrals are your baseline. Introduce color in small, deliberate accents—scarf, socks, or a leather bag—so the outfit remains rooted in the Armani quiet language.

Shoe and Accessory Balance

Let shoes echo the formality of the trousers’ break and the jacket’s structure. Minimal watches, leather belts that match shoe tone, and clean eyewear complete the outfit without drawing unnecessary attention.

Caring for and Preserving an Armani Outfit

Longevity in an Armani outfit begins with proper care. Follow fabric-specific cleaning instructions, prefer professional pressing for suiting to retain shoulder shape, and store suits on broad hangers with ample air flow. Rotate pieces to avoid permanent creases, and use a leather conditioner on belts and shoes to maintain material integrity. These habits preserve both look and resale value over time.
